概要

Emergence: Journey toward Self-Realization is not simply an audiobook about one family, one culture, or one historical experience; it is a guide for understanding how Americans survive moments of fracture and become whole again. At a time when the nation struggles with division, identity, and moral uncertainty, this work offers something rare: a lived blueprint for resilience, integration, and renewal.

The essays draw from the African American experience, specifically the generational journey of one family, but the lessons reach far beyond any single community. They speak to the universal human challenge of learning how to live within systems that often contradict our deepest values, while still maintaining dignity, purpose, and inner coherence. America today is experiencing what philosophers might call a crisis of consciousness: old systems no longer serve the collective good, yet new ways of being have not fully formed.

Emergence addresses this moment directly by showing how a people forced to adapt under extreme conditions developed spiritual intelligence, emotional resilience, mental clarity, and communal strength that sustained them and ultimately strengthened the nation itself. This audiobook is essential because it reframes survival as wisdom rather than trauma alone. It demonstrates how African Americans, operating as a “nation within a nation,” cultivated practices of faith, observation, balance, and meaning that now offer guidance for the broader American experiment.

These essays reveal that the very communities once marginalized have been quietly carrying the ethical and spiritual technologies necessary for national survival. In an age dominated by outrage, reductionism, and shallow narratives, Emergence insists on depth. It asks listeners to move beyond blame and into understanding, beyond fear and into integration.
